Río Negro province allocates funds for bridge in Bariloche and drainage works in General Pico

The municipal government of San Carlos de Bariloche received a provincial contribution of 400 million Argentine pesos to continue construction of a concrete bridge over the Ñireco stream on Wiederhold Avenue. The funding, announced by Governor Alberto Weretilneck, is intended to improve vehicular and pedestrian connectivity and enhance safety for residents.

In General Pico, the city council approved authorization for the Provincial Water Administration to begin a major storm‑drain re‑configuration in the western zone, with an estimated cost of about 5 billion pesos. The project aims to expedite water evacuation during intense rain events linked to climate change. The council also endorsed a public‑lighting plan for prioritized neighborhoods and updated utility tariffs as part of the broader public‑works agenda.
